Music 2 Hues releases a new addition to its Flagship Series production music line.

PVC News Staff | 02/05

Andy Wells, president of Music 2 Hues adds, “With the addition of this new release we are providing our content developers with new and exciting music selections.
The new title: “Ragtime & Dixieland”  is now shipping worldwide. “This release satisfies the needs of our clients who have been asking for a CD of New Orleans styled Ragtime and Dixieland music. We’ve also included a selection of Cajun styled tracks on the release”.

Just Added - Our Instant Download Center now allows our clients to download complete Music & Sound Effects categories at a discount from the single track price.

Our Download center provides all the music from our Flagship Series CD’s for immediate download. Over 1000 music tracks and 500 sound effects are offered in the download center.
